CFP: Financialization and Development in the South

Call for papers: Financialization and Development in the Global South

Conference in Buenos Aires, Argentina, from 26 to 28 November 2019

This workshop discusses the special features of the financialization in the global south. In particular, the links between larger and deregulated global financial markets, financial stability and development with the following questions:

What are the main features of financialization in developing economies?
How do we conceptualize the development of underdevelopment under conditions of finance-led capitalism?
How does financialization alter prospects for development?
How does a comparative analysis of financialization across different institutional models in the developing world look like?
